тензорный поток:: опс:: СлучайныйУниформИнт
#include <random_ops.h>Выводит случайные целые числа из равномерного распределения.
Краткое содержание
Сгенерированные значения представляют собой однородные целые числа в диапазоне [minval, maxval) . Нижняя граница minval включается в диапазон, а верхняя граница maxval исключается.
Случайные целые числа немного смещены, если только maxval - minval не является точной степенью двойки. Смещение невелико для значений maxval - minval , значительно меньших диапазона выходных данных ( 2^32 или 2^64 ).
Аргументы:
- область: объект области.
- shape: Форма выходного тензора.
- минвал: 0-D. Инклюзивная нижняя граница сгенерированных целых чисел.
- максимальное значение: 0-D. Эксклюзивная верхняя граница сгенерированных целых чисел.
Необязательные атрибуты (см. Attrs ):
- семя: если
seedилиseed2задано ненулевое значение, генератор случайных чисел заполняется данным семенем. В противном случае он засеивается случайным семенем. - семя2: второе семя, чтобы избежать столкновения семян.
Возврат:
-
Output: Тензор указанной формы, заполненный однородными случайными целыми числами.
Конструкторы и деструкторы | |
|---|---|
RandomUniformInt (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input minval, :: tensorflow::Input maxval) | |
RandomUniformInt (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input minval, :: tensorflow::Input maxval, const RandomUniformInt::Attrs & attrs) |
Публичные атрибуты | |
|---|---|
operation | |
output | |
Общественные функции | |
|---|---|
node () const | ::tensorflow::Node * |
operator::tensorflow::Input () const | |
operator::tensorflow::Output () const | |
Публичные статические функции | |
|---|---|
Seed (int64 x) | |
Seed2 (int64 x) | |
Структуры | |
|---|---|
| tensorflow:: ops:: RandomUniformInt:: Attrs | Необязательные установщики атрибутов для RandomUniformInt . |
Публичные атрибуты
операция
Operation operation
выход
::tensorflow::Output output
Общественные функции
СлучайныйУниформИнт
RandomUniformInt( const ::tensorflow::Scope & scope, ::tensorflow::Input shape, ::tensorflow::Input minval, ::tensorflow::Input maxval )
СлучайныйУниформИнт
RandomUniformInt( const ::tensorflow::Scope & scope, ::tensorflow::Input shape, ::tensorflow::Input minval, ::tensorflow::Input maxval, const RandomUniformInt::Attrs & attrs )
узел
::tensorflow::Node * node() const
оператор::tensorflow::Input
operator::tensorflow::Input() const
оператор::tensorflow::Выход
operator::tensorflow::Output() const
Публичные статические функции
Семя
Attrs Seed( int64 x )
Семя2
Attrs Seed2( int64 x )
тензорный поток:: опс:: СлучайныйУниформИнт
#include <random_ops.h>Выводит случайные целые числа из равномерного распределения.
Краткое содержание
Сгенерированные значения представляют собой однородные целые числа в диапазоне [minval, maxval) . Нижняя граница minval включается в диапазон, а верхняя граница maxval исключается.
Случайные целые числа немного смещены, если только maxval - minval не является точной степенью двойки. Смещение невелико для значений maxval - minval , значительно меньших диапазона выходных данных ( 2^32 или 2^64 ).
Аргументы:
- область: объект области.
- shape: Форма выходного тензора.
- минвал: 0-D. Инклюзивная нижняя граница сгенерированных целых чисел.
- максимальное значение: 0-D. Эксклюзивная верхняя граница сгенерированных целых чисел.
Необязательные атрибуты (см. Attrs ):
- семя: если
seedилиseed2задано ненулевое значение, генератор случайных чисел заполняется данным семенем. В противном случае он засеивается случайным семенем. - семя2: второе семя, чтобы избежать столкновения семян.
Возврат:
-
Output: Тензор указанной формы, заполненный однородными случайными целыми числами.
Конструкторы и деструкторы | |
|---|---|
RandomUniformInt (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input minval, :: tensorflow::Input maxval) | |
RandomUniformInt (const :: tensorflow::Scope & scope, :: tensorflow::Input shape, :: tensorflow::Input minval, :: tensorflow::Input maxval, const RandomUniformInt::Attrs & attrs) |
Публичные атрибуты | |
|---|---|
operation | |
output | |
Общественные функции | |
|---|---|
node () const | ::tensorflow::Node * |
operator::tensorflow::Input () const | |
operator::tensorflow::Output () const | |
Публичные статические функции | |
|---|---|
Seed (int64 x) | |
Seed2 (int64 x) | |
Структуры | |
|---|---|
| tensorflow:: ops:: RandomUniformInt:: Attrs | Необязательные установщики атрибутов для RandomUniformInt . |
Публичные атрибуты
операция
Operation operation
выход
::tensorflow::Output output
Общественные функции
СлучайныйУниформИнт
RandomUniformInt( const ::tensorflow::Scope & scope, ::tensorflow::Input shape, ::tensorflow::Input minval, ::tensorflow::Input maxval )
СлучайныйУниформИнт
RandomUniformInt( const ::tensorflow::Scope & scope, ::tensorflow::Input shape, ::tensorflow::Input minval, ::tensorflow::Input maxval, const RandomUniformInt::Attrs & attrs )
узел
::tensorflow::Node * node() const
оператор::tensorflow::Input
operator::tensorflow::Input() const
оператор::tensorflow::Выход
operator::tensorflow::Output() const
Публичные статические функции
Семя
Attrs Seed( int64 x )
Семя2
Attrs Seed2( int64 x )